Respiratory Allergy Panel Testing is a comprehensive diagnostic test designed to identify specific allergens that may be triggering respiratory symptoms in individuals. Allergies to airborne substances such as pollen, dust mites, pet dander, and mold spores can lead to respiratory issues, such as sneezing, wheezing, coughing, and nasal congestion. This panel offers an efficient and precise way to pinpoint the triggers, allowing for targeted management and relief.
If you reside in Plymouth Meeting, Pennsylvania, and experience recurring respiratory symptoms without an apparent cause, Respiratory Allergy Panel Testing may be recommended. This test is especially valuable for individuals with a history of allergies, asthma, or a family history of respiratory conditions. Seeking prompt evaluation is essential, as untreated respiratory allergies can lead to more severe respiratory complications.

Respiratory Allergy Panel Testing involves a simple blood draw at one of the 42 lab testing centers in Plymouth Meeting. A medical professional will collect a sample, which will then be analyzed for reactions to various common allergens. The results will help your healthcare provider identify the specific triggers causing your respiratory symptoms.
Once the results are available, your healthcare provider will review them with you, explaining which allergens were detected. Based on the findings, a personalized treatment plan will be devised to manage your respiratory allergies effectively. Treatment options may include allergen avoidance strategies, medication, and immunotherapy to desensitize your immune system to specific allergens.
Respiratory Allergy Panel Testing can provide valuable insights into the triggers behind your respiratory symptoms, empowering you to take control of your health and enjoy a better quality of life.
